. FOR i IN l_param_list.FIRST .. l_param_list.LAST
count(*) COUNT
WFXLoad utility works with adjava (Automatic Distribution of Java Applications). Changing the array to > 0 syntax resolved the issue. ; Group Training Work with us on a custom training plan for your next group training. For example, enter an event partial name along with wildcard characters "*OIP*" in this field to search the event names containing "OIP". An event subscription is a registration indicating that a particular event is significant to a particular system and specifying the processing to perform when the triggering event occurs. I enabled it and created a subscription for it. Go to the directory, for example outputDir (typically under c:\temp) you specified for the write operation. Users of those applications can register subscriptions to those events to trigger custom code or workflow processes. Oracle E-Business Suite Adapter creates only single subscription for a particular business event regardless of the number of BPEL process consuming it. The JNDI name acts as a placeholder for the connection used when your service is deployed to the BPEL server. Adapter will propagate the event information from Oracle E-Business Suite to Oracle Integration to trigger the integration. Navigate to Oracle Enterprise Manager Fusion Middleware Control Console (http://:/em). This completes the configuration and creates the partner link with the required WSDL settings for the File Adapter service. This automatically creates a SOA Composite. Courses are designed and developed to go into depth, while also adopting a micro-learning format. If you specify an Out Agent without a To Agent, Oracle Workflow places the event message on the Out Agent's queue without a specified recipient. l_param_value := l_param_list (i).getvalue;
);
You can define your event subscriptions in the Event Manager. At this time, your deployed BPEL process contained in a SOA Composite is listening for oracle.apps.po.event.xmlpo business event. FUNCTION xx_insert (p_subscription_guid IN RAW, p_event IN OUT wf_event_t)
For example, you can select Deploy > GetPOAckBusinessEvent > soa-server1 to deploy the process if you have the connection set up appropriately. ; Corporate Training Achieve your strategic goals through organizational training. See: Any Event and Unexpected Event. Deployment processing starts. What you will learn. The File Server Connection page appears. wf. VIRTUAL EVENT Oracle PartnerCast: OCI Monthly Partner Enablement and Roadmap - March Edition . An example of a business event can be a purchase order status change which may trigger an notification to be sent to the parties who have subscribed to the event. In the Input tab, ensure the Input Variable radio button is selected. Using the Local Integration Repository Data File. The Service Connection dialog appears. --Provide context information that helps locate the source of an error. You can enter phase values for the subscriptions to specify the order in which they should be executed. In this article I will show you how to subscribe to PO Receipt standard business event (oracle.apps.po.rcv.rcvtxn). Overview Must have Oracle E-Business Suite or Oracle Subscription Management experience. Select the Define from operation and schema (specified later) radio button and click Next. Error--The subscription applies to only to errored events dequeued from the WF_ERROR queue. Monitor deployment progress and check for successful compilation in the SOA - Log window as well as in the Deployment - Log window. Applies to: Oracle E-Business Suite Integrated SOA Gateway - Version 12.2.5 and later A business event group is a type of event that contains multiple individual business events. This method is not recommended, however, and should only be used in exceptional circumstances. Core - No changes can be made to the subscription definition. For the Directory specified as field, select the Logical Name radio button. VALUES ('EVENT NAME: ' || l_event_name
See: Deferred Subscription Processing. Deferring Subscription Processing Using Subscription Phase Numbers. This creates a line that connects the source and target nodes. If you are logged in and you can not register, please reach out to Partner Help. The following steps will allow to identify the actual cause of the issue by making use of the FND debugging options provided in EBS. The Oracle E-Business Suite Learning Subscription helps your teams learn all about the Oracle E-Business Suite solution, benefitting from an in-depth look at the architecture, core components, business transactions, process flows, functionality, integration points, installation, configuration, and upgrading.It also includes the latest strategy, roadmaps, features, and . However, you should never commit within a rule function. . Save money, gain productivity, and respond to changing business demands with automated, scalable cloud infrastructure. Oracle E-Business Suite is one of Oracle Corp.'s major product lines. Open the output file (such as EventAck%yyMMddHHmmss.xml), and confirm that the order number is same as that of the approved purchase order. Select Define Trading Partner from the navigation menu to access the Trading Partner Setup window. This article explains what is a business event in Oracle EBS and how do we run/execute business events with custom code. Solutions. The Event Manager treats subscriptions with a phase number of 100 or higher as deferred subscriptions. --Retrieves error information from the error stack and sets it into the event message. Click the Create icon next to the Input Variable field to create a new variable. Link the Invoke activity to the WriteEventData File Adapter service. --
Leave the default Standard Composite selection unchanged for the Start from field. Setup steps to Implement the Feature. If the event data is required but is not already provided, the Event Manager runs the Generate function for the event to produce the event data. Deploy the SOA Composite application with BPEL process. Users requiring only one message would need to disable the subscription for the individual event which enqueues the messages into WF_BPEL_Q. Step 1: Create a Business event. Save your purchase order. );
Grant access privileges to 'operations' user for all methods in Event Manager API. ; Government You can also use the phase number for a subscription to control whether the subscription is executed immediately or is deferred. Note: If this is the first time to set up server connection, then the Deployment Action window appears. Adjust the subscription phase. Oracle Java subscription changes will have a big impact on your business! If you do not want subscriptions for an event to be executed immediately when the event occurs, you can defer the subscriptions. Oracle not only provides an option to create custom subscriptions to seeded Business Event s but also provides a flexibility to create a complete custom Business Event. A registration indicating that a particular event is significant to a system and specifying the processing to perform when the triggering event occurs. Click Next. 3. Adapter Configuration Wizard - Application Interface Page. See: Event Subscription Rule APIs, Oracle Workflow API Reference. The listener dequeues event messages from the WF_DEFERRED agent in priority order. The Event Manager can be used to "hardwire" routing between systems based on event and originator. Announcing Oracle E-Business Suite 12.2.12, the EBS Enterprise Command Centers - November 2022 Update, and Other 2022 Innovations (PDF) Oracle E-Business Suite: New "Direct from Development Videos are Available" (PDF) When the send date arrives, the event message becomes available for dequeuing and will be dequeued the next time an agent listener runs on the WF_DEFERRED queue. you confirm business event name and subscription PLSQL function name. Protocol Address: 'http://appsadapter.sample.com', Source Trading partner location code: STPLC. Oracle E-Business Suite Integrated SOA Gateway - Version 12.1.3 and later Information in this document applies to any platform. Once it is created successfully, Adapter will pick it up automatically next time and retrieve data from your local Integration Repository. Browse By Type:Virtual Event; . Leave the default BPEL 2.0 Specification selection unchanged. Notice that the JCA property "MessageSelectorRule" contains the value of. (
This level is used only for subscriptions seeded by Oracle Applications. A business event is an occurrence in Oracle E-Business Suite that may trigger the next business process or action. 1, '1 = Delayed',
He has won 25+ awards such as "Emerging Leader of the Year", "CDO of the Year" featured in Economic Times, "Best Digital Strategy Leader of the year" - in NBFC & FINTECH EXCELLENCE AWARDS etc..<br>Prior to that, he heads digital assets team at sharekhan in terms of business . In this case, the Workflow Engine automatically sets the specified process as the parent for the process that receives the event, overriding any existing parent setting. Drag and drop Receive from the Web Service section into the center swim lane of the process diagram. I created subscription for the same event. Set the log level to STATEMENT in step 2 and click on 'Finish' button. To send the event to a workflow process, you must specify the item type and process name of the process. --
Subscription processing can include calling custom code, sending the event message to a workflow process, or sending the event message to an agent. Deferring Subscription Processing Using the Event Manager Dispatch Mode. Go Back to the events screen and search for the created event (apps.businessEventDemoSOA) and then click on the subscription icon. While creating a partner link for listening to a business event, the following tasks are performed behind the scenes: Creation of an entry for WF_BPEL_Q in WF_AGENTS table, Creation of a subscription for the event being listened to. Define / create the Name , display name ,etc ., all mandatory fields. Company Admin Email: Enter a valid e-mail address. Select 'Deploy to Application Server' and click Next. 2015 - 201510 . When an event is raised with a future send date, the Event Manager immediately places the event message on the WF_DEFERRED queue, without executing any of the subscriptions for the event. You can choose either an individual event or an event group. You can associate a subscription with the program or application to which it belongs by setting the program name and brief identifier as the owner name and owner tag for the subscription. Verifying JCA Property "MessageSelectorRule" for an Event Group Partner Link. To test the SOA Composite application with BPEL process. --
Usually seeded Business Events are raise by workflows or Forms through a PL/SQL code. The function must return one of the three status codes: SUCCESS or WARNING or ERROR. To do so, call the SetDispatchMode() API with the mode 'ASYNC', indicating deferred (asynchronous) processing, just before calling the Raise() API. The Finish page appears indicating that you have finished defining the business event service. Note: The subscriber list for a multi-consumer queue in Oracle Advanced Queuing is different from event subscriptions in the Oracle Workflow Business Event System. If you raise an event from a local application, you can also choose to defer all subscription processing for that event every single time the application raises it. After creating PO Receipt transaction wait for a minute and query for the custom table which we have mentioned in the package. For detailed information, see Support for Business Events through Existing Partner Links. Please login to Enroll. This enables you to use different databases for development and later for production. --
When the Event Manager calls the rule function, it passes two parameters to the function and expects a return code when the function completes. I am using Oracle seeded business event "oracle.apps.inv.lotStatus" to trigger this action. Select the Copy Rules tab and expand the target trees: In the From navigation tree, navigate to Variable > Process > Variables > Receive_DEQUEUE_InputVariable and select WF_EVENT_T. Enter a name for the file adapter service. Confirm that the Workflow Deferred Agent Listener is in Running status. A business event is an activity that occurs when something of Business significance takes place in Oracle ERP. Also known as Oracle EBS, it is an integrated set of business applications for automating customer relationship management (CRM), enterprise resource planning (ERP) and supply chain management (SCM) processes within organizations. What is the difference between CASE and DECODE? Note: The above two can be easily re-created by running the XX_BPEL_WFEVENT_.sql (located in the project folder) on the target Oracle E-Business Suite database. You can select an existing database connection that you have configured earlier from the Connection drop-down list. The event messages retain their original source type, whether Local or External. Apps2Fusion are passionate about Fusion Cloud E-Learning and classroom trainings. Navigate to Workflow Administrator Web (New) responsibility > Administrator Workflow > Business Events, Search for a business event oracle.apps.po.rcv.rcvtxn, and then click on Create Subscription button, In Create Subscription page enter the following details and save the page: You can extend your subscription processing by creating custom rule functions. The subscriber is the system where you want the subscription to execute. If the event message does not contain a subscription ID, meaning that all subscription processing for the event was deferred immediately after the event was raised, then the Event Manager proceeds to execute all subscriptions to the event, in ascending phase order. 3, '3 = Exception',
My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ts. A service created for an event group would be able to dequeue payloads corresponding to any of the events within the group. For locally raised events, the Event Manager checks each subscription before executing it to determine whether the subscription requires the complete event data. arg1 => p_event.geteventname (),
The File Adapter Reference page appears. In Oracle JDeveloper BPEL Designer, click BPEL Services in the Component palette. To Create or Update an Event Subscription, Standard API for an Event Subscription Rule Function. You must specify the source type of the events to which the subscription applies. For example, the activity of creating a purchase order (PO) is a business event, like wise approving PO, receiving goods against a PO, matching a PO receipt with invoice is a Business Event. );
p_event The event message with which we can access Event Key, Event Name, Event Data and Parameters. Since each BPEL process is an unique consumer for the event, when the message is placed in the queue, all BPEL processes are notified. The Event Manager sets that subscription into the ERROR_SUBSCRIPTION attribute within the event message, as well as setting the priority specified in the subscription properties into the PRIORITY attribute. At run time, when a BE1 event is raised, since the subscription is applicable to all the three BPEL processes, all these three deployed BPEL processes will be activated and would receive the same BE1 event message. OracleAppsDNA.com 2023 | All Posts on this blog are based on the views of the Author. Adapter, Oracle E-Business Suite Integrated SOA Gateway Developer's Guide, Oracle E-Business Suite Integrated SOA Gateway Implementation Guide, Setup Tasks for Using the Oracle E-Business Suite Adapter as a Trigger (Source) Connection, Uploading ILDT Files to Integration Repository, Description of the illustration oit_eventstatus.gif, Description of the illustration oit_eventfilter.gif, An Example of Using a Business Event as a Trigger (Source) in an Integration, Troubleshoot the Oracle E-Business Suite Adapter While Using it as an Invoke (Target) in an Integration, Use Oracle E-Business Suite Business Events to Trigger Integration Endpoint in Oracle Integration. Deploy OE_ORDER_PUB (Process Order API) as REST Service. Click OK. An empty BPEL process is created. You can also accept the default name. Each subscription is assigned a customization level that determines whether you can update the subscription definition. For information about creating a partner link with a business event group, see Creating a Partner Link with a Business Event Group. Can you have multiple layout templates for a singe data template? But one of the subscription is not firing. You can use phases to ensure that different types of actions are performed in the appropriate order, such as executing subscriptions that perform validation before subscriptions that perform other types of processing. Once you have completed creating a new connection for the service, you can add a business event by browsing through the list available in Oracle E-Business Suite. Ia percuma untuk mendaftar dan bida pada pekerjaan. Double-click the Assign activity to access the Edit Assign dialog. This is to ensure that the XML Gateway trading partner is set up correctly so that a purchase order can have a valid supplier that has been defined. Filter; Filters. Again go back to business event Tab and search for custom business event name. For the output file to be written, you must provide a schema. Note: When you specify a JNDI name, the deployment descriptor of the Oracle E-Business Suite Adapter must associate this JNDI name with configuration properties required by the adapter to access the database. Informa is a company . --
The required source files including bpel and wsdl, using the name you specified (for example, GetPOAckBusinessEvent.bpel and GetPOAckBusinessEvent.wsdl) and GetPOAckBusinessEvent (composite.xml) are also generated. This automatically populates the Operation Name field. CREATE TABLE xx_be_debug_log_tmp
For information on enabling logging for Oracle E-Business Suite Adapter, see Enabling Logging for Adapters. This lab will cover the recommended steps to complete an end-to-end use case based on ERP Cloud Business Events in Oracle . The amount of time by which subscription processing for these events is deferred depends on the schedule defined for the listener, and, for future-dated events, on the specified effective date. July 31, 2015. On Error: Stop and Rollback This method can be used to defer all subscription processing for a locally raised event. )
END IF;
You must specify one of the following options to be used for the business event payload: Note: When you select either the 'No Schema' or 'Any Schema' option, there is no need to further specify the schema information for your business event, and you will proceed to the next step. Blitz Report is based on Oracle EBS forms technology, and hence requires minimal training. How To Reply You're Welcome Email Professionally,
San Antonio Christian School Calendar,
Articles O
…